outside of the top 130 markets need to spend around $500,000 to add four Level 2 chargers and a single DC fast charger.

Investing in the EV certification program now grants these dealers the right to sell an unlimited number of EVs when Lincoln begins production. Dealers who didn’t sign up won’t have the same perks but they’ll have another chance to sign up near the end of 2026 for the next round of perks that’ll begin in 2027.Beginning the process of infrastructure development and training gives dealers the chance to be ready when these cars finally do make it to lots.
